About this property
Soak up the City Vibe at a Chic Loft in a Historic Building D11
Summary:
Laze in monochrome Acapulco chairs and soak up the sun on the shared terraces at this stylish modern apartment with an unusual hammered lamp. Snuggle up for a restful night's sleep in the tranquil, screened-off bedroom with industrial hanging lights.
The Space:
One bedroom loft with one queen bed and a very functional sofa bed that transforms either in two twins or one Queen size bed. You'll fall in love with the coziness and really cool decor of this apartment. Full kitchen and dining room. Really nice views of the National Art Museum (MUNAL). The building has a super relaxing terrace with a grill that you can use if it's available (it almost always is), a fairly well equipped gym and a shared washer and dryer.
Guest Access:
TV, well equipped kitchen and dining table, High Speed internet (30 MB/s), amenities (shampoo, soap, hand cream, etc..). Access to the buildings common areas: gym, terrace, grill, washer and dryer. We can send an invoice if needed.
The Neighborhood:
The building is located in the heart of downtown Mexico City, tucked behind the National Art Museum and surrounded by historic buildings. Bellas Artes is just a block away and Donceles is one of the most ancient streets on the American continent.
Getting Around:
Transport is easy from Donceles. Just in front of the building on the right side of the MUAC there's an ECOBICI station (bycicles). The metro is just a block away and in Mexico City there's always an UBER 5 minutes away from you. Mexico's Downtown is meant to be walked, so don't hesitate to explore.
Other Things to Note:
There is a cafe next to the entrance of the building which is ideal for breakfasts or lunch. The staff is super friendly and the have a varied menu with cafés, sandwiches and cakes. In my opinion the food is delicious! Highly recommended.
Interaction with Guests:
I will not always be present, but there is always someone in the building who can support what the guests need. I can also help with what you need by phone or message from 9:00 a.m. to 9:00 p.m.
